What constitutes a breach of employment contract?

What a ‘breach of contract’ is. A contract of employment is a legally binding agreement between you and your employer. A breach of that contract happens when either you or your employer breaks one of the terms, for example your employer doesn’t pay your wages, or you don’t work the agreed hours.

What does a right to work state mean?

Under right-to-work laws, states have the authority to determine whether workers can be required to join a labor union to get or keep a job. Labor unions still operate in those states, but workers cannot be compelled to become members as a requirement of their job.

What can an employer do if an employee breaches contract?

The standard remedy for breach of contract is monetary damages (that is, the court will order money as compensation for losses that resulted from the breach of contract). In some circumstances, you may be able to receive an injunction which stops your employer from terminating your employment.
